I'll kick off with a boot mat purchased on ebay cost £ 14.85 carriage £ 9.90
It appears to have been dispatched from Germany. Made of a strong thick plastic so you don't get that horrible rubber smell in the car. It has alip all round so any small liquid spillage should be contained within the mat and is a good fit within the boot. Recommended

For car care bits I use Aldi's supermarket stuff. The Bug and Tar wipes are great for the price of 99p. The same for the leather wipes and dashboard wipes also at 99p. Leather restorer is in store at £2.99 for more intense applications. I also use an Aldi microfibre wash mitt also bought for, well you can guess, 99p.

i've purchased orginal mercedes boot mat - dont remember the price but it's a must when you have a dog, rear sill protector is also very good, mine is made from plastic but i suppose stainless steel looks much better
I bought two pairs of mud flaps (front and back) from MB. They provide good protection in winter's snowy weather and two pairs of wind deflectors. Useful when you want to roll down windows for fresh air in rainy day.
